Two radioactive nuclei `P` and `Q`, in a given sample decay into a stable nucleus `R`. At time `t = 0`, number of `P` species are `4 N_0` and that of `Q` are `N_0`. Half-life of `P` (for conversation to `R`) is `1mm` whereas that of `Q` is `2 min`. Initially there are no nuclei of `R` present in the sample. When number of nuclei of `P` and `Q` are equal, the number of nuclei of `R` present in the sample would be :

A

`3N_(0)`

B

`(9N_(0))/(2)`

C

`(5N_(0))/(2)`

D

`2N_(0)`

Text Solution

Verified by Experts

The correct Answer is:
B
